Abstract

Anomalous paramagnetic effects in dc magnetization were observed in the mixed state of LuNi 2B 2C, unlike any reported previously. It appears as a kink-like feature for H ≥ 30 kOe and becomes more prominent with increasing field. A specific heat anomaly at the corresponding temperature suggests that the magnetization anomaly is due to a true bulk transition. A magnetic flux transition from a square to an hexagonal lattice is consistent with the anomaly.
